Jack Smart Lecture: 'When may I burden myself?' | School of Philosophy There are cases in which both prudential rationality and morality allow you to burden yourself in some way at one time in order to secure something you value at another time. And there are cases in which prudential rationality and morality both prohibit doing this. But I will argue that there are al...

2026 John Passmore Lecture 02/06/2026

Can an AI-assisted battlefield ever be morally justified?

The 2026 John Passmore Lecture brings internationally renowned philosopher Professor David Enoch to ANU to unpack the ethical dilemmas created by AI targeting systems, digital warfare, and the global consequences of “more accurate” violence.

Leibniz's Dream: How to Automate Legal Reasoning with AI 13/11/2025

What if legal disputes could be solved like equations? The 2025 Myint Zan Law and Philosophy Lecture will feature Professor Scott Shapiro (Yale Law School) on how AI and formal methods are transforming legal reasoning. Learn how Leibniz’s dream of “calculating” justice may soon become reality.
